History:
Gangappa: This names a beautiful blend of nature and affection. The "Ganga" part points directly to the Ganges River, a hugely important river in India. "Appa," a term of endearment, means something like "father" or "dear one" in many South Indian languages. So, this name likely connects someone to the river, maybe because they were born nearby or because they were seen as pure and life-giving, just like the river itself.
